The clinical Nurse contributes to the creation of a compassionate and caring environment for patients, families and colleagues through displays of kindness and active listening. Recognizes and appreciates that each employee’s work is valuable and contributes to the success of the Mission.

Job Description
•    Implements physician orders, administers medications, starts IVs, performs treatments, procedures and special tests, and document treatment as required by company policy and local/state/federal rules and regulations.
•    Orders, interprets, and evaluates diagnostic tests to identify and assess patients' conditions.
•    Assesses and evaluates patient needs for, and responses to, care rendered.
•    Applies sound nursing judgment in patient care management decisions.
•    Provides primary and emergency care for occupational and non-occupational injuries and illnesses.
•    Administers over-the-counter and prescription medications as ordered.
•    Collaborates with the nursing team to create a Plan of Care for all patients.
•    Directs and guides ancillary personnel and maintain standards of professional nursing.

Minimum Qualifications
•    Graduate of a professional academic nursing program in which a Diploma, Associate Degree or Baccalaureate Degree is conferred
•    Must hold current NYS Registered Nurse license
•    Obtains and maintains certification in Basic Life Support (BLS) and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S)
•    Minimum of 1-3 years of previous clinical RN experience in Med-Surg or Progressive Care
•    Excellent communication, prioritization, organizational and time-management skills
•    Possesses knowledge of quality concepts, principles, and problem-solving tools and techniques and demonstrates ability to apply in support of departmental and patient care quality improvement.
